BBC Cardiff Singer of the World has topped Adolfo Corrado as its 2023 winner.

The 29-year-old bass from Italy received the biennial competitors, which this 12 months celebrates its fortieth birthday and has beforehand helped launch the careers of opera stars together with Jamie Barton, Bryn Terfel, Karita Mattila and Dmitri Hvorostovsky.

Throughout every week of fascinating performances at St David’s Corridor and the Royal Welsh School of Music and Drama in Cardiff, Corrado competed towards 16 singers from 13 nations to win the highest £20,000 prize and Cardiff Trophy, along with quite a few efficiency alternatives with main orchestras and opera corporations worldwide.

Additionally competing at Sunday’s ultimate had been Scottish mezzo Beth Taylor, South African soprano Nombulelo Yende, Welsh soprano Jessica Robinson, and South African mezzo Siphokazi Molteno.

Born in Apulia, Corrado first educated as an actor in Rome and later studied on the conservatory Tito Schipa in Lecce with Gianluca Belfiori. He’s at the moment finding out on the Younger Artist Venture on the Teatro del Maggio Musicale Fiorentino. Earlier competitors wins embrace the Worldwide Competitors Toti Dal Monte in 2021 and the 2022 As.Li.Co. competitors.

He has lately appeared at Teatro alla Scala in Milan, Teatro del Maggio Musicale Fiorentino, Enviornment di Verona, Teatro la Fenice and the Salzburg Pageant below conductors comparable to Zubin Mehta, Gianandrea Noseda and Daniele Gatti. Future plans embrace tasks on the Opéra Royal de Wallonie, Concertgebouw in Amsterdam, Teatro San Carlo in Naples, Teatro Comunale in Bologna and Pageant Donizetti in Bergamo.

Commenting on his victory, Corrado mentioned: ‘I’m filled with pleasure and emotion. It was unbelievable as a result of on my journey the viewers had been extremely highly effective and I feel they helped my efficiency. It’s a dream come true.’

31-year-old soprano Julieth Lozano Rolong from Colombia was topped winner of the Dame Kiri Te Kanawa Viewers Prize, whereas this 12 months’s Music Prize, introduced on Thursday, went to South Korean tenor Sungho Kim, aged 32.

This 12 months’s judging panel was chaired by Aidan Lang, basic director of the Welsh Nationwide Opera, and John Gilhooly, director of Wigmore Corridor. They had been joined by pianist Anna Tilbrook; mezzo-soprano Bernarda Fink; composer Errollyn Wallen; soprano Rosemary Joshua; soprano Dame Kiri Te Kanawa; and Sir Brian McMaster, former managing director of the Welsh Nationwide Opera and director of the Edinburgh Worldwide Pageant.
